> Since version 21.3.0 of mesa3d, the generic broadcom infrastructure
> (which is called v3d but is used also for VC4) started using NEON
> instructions. This leads to assembler failures when VC4 is built for
> 32-bit ARM without NEON:
> 
> FAILED: src/broadcom/libv3d_neon.a.p/common_v3d_tiling.c.o
> /home/buildroot/autobuild/instance-2/output-1/host/bin/arm-linux-gcc [...] -c ../src/broadcom/common/v3d_tiling.c
> /tmp/ccAvufNv.s: Assembler messages:
> /tmp/ccAvufNv.s:602: Error: selected processor does not support `vldm r7,{q0,q1,q2,q3}' in ARM mode
> [...]
> /tmp/ccAvufNv.s:686: Error: selected processor does not support `vstm r7,{q0,q1,q2,q3}' in ARM mode
> 
> Let the VC4 driver depend on NEON for 32-bit ARM. Aarch64 always has
> NEON, so no condition is needed there.
